Web5 Nov 2024 · Most deep-sea animals produce their own light, research shows – According to new research, the vast majority of creatures found at such depths create their own … jason black rallying facebookWeb14 Sep 2024 · These squids emit blue light via a complex organ called the photophores all over their body. This organ is equipped with lenses, shutters, color filters, and reflectors. By controlling these organs, the squid can emit light in any pattern it desires.
